WebZ71.1 is a billable ICD-10 code used to specify a medical diagnosis of person with feared health complaint in whom no diagnosis is made. The code is valid during the fiscal … WebV65.5. Person with feared complaint in whom no diagnosis was made (exact match) This is the official exact match mapping between ICD9 and ICD10, as provided by the General Equivalency mapping crosswalk. This means that in all cases where the ICD9 code V65.5 was previously used, Z71.1 is the appropriate modern ICD10 code.

Web– ICD-9-CM subcategory 305.0, alcohol abuse, provides information on whether the pattern of alcohol use by the patient is continuous, episodic, in remission, or unspecified. The classification of continuous or episodic alcohol abuse or dependence is not found in ICD-10-CM.
